How do you remove ink stains from bonded leather?

To remove ink stains from bonded leather, you can apply a small amount of rubbing alcohol or acetone on a clean cloth and gently dab the stained area. Be sure to test on a small, inconspicuous area first to ensure it doesn't damage the leather. After removing the stain, clean the area with a leather cleaner and conditioner to prevent damage to the bonded leather.


How do you remove oil stains out of leather?

Oils that are sitting on the surface can be removed with a detergent foam cleaner. Once the oils have penetrated the leather you would need to use a professional degreaser to remove the oil. The degreasing process extracts the oils into a very fine degreasing compound but there is a danger that it will also remove colour from the leather which would need replacing. If the stains are on ana niline style leather and cannot be cleaned out you may find that using aniline restoration products will help to dissipate the problem and make the stains look less obvious. Degreasing can be done on anilines but these are more likely to change colour in the process.

How do i remove prestik stains from a leather jacket?

To remove Prestik stains from a leather jacket, gently scrape off any excess with a plastic spatula or your fingernail. Then, use a soft cloth dampened with a small amount of rubbing alcohol or leather cleaner to dab at the stain, being careful not to saturate the leather. Afterward, wipe the area with a clean, dry cloth and apply a leather conditioner to restore moisture and prevent damage. Always test any cleaning solution on a hidden area first to ensure it doesn't affect the leather's color or texture.
